Webb18 aug. 2024 · Press Windows + R keys to open Run. Type C:\ProgramData\Microsoft\Windows\Parental Controls and press Enter. Delete all contents of the Parental Controls folder. This will delete any corrupted files. Your settings will be downloaded again from familysafety.microsoft.com the next time you sign-in. WebbClick on Screen Time. WebbOpen PowerShell from the WIN + X super menu Type net user /time:all It will remove all the limits and let the user access the computer at any time of the day.
